.landing-container{width:100svw;max-width:100svw;min-width:100svw;position:relative;box-sizing:border-box;width:100%;max-width:100%;min-width:0;display:flex;flex-direction:column;gap:1rem;overflow:hidden;background-image:url(/jrny_landing_bg.png);background-size:contain;background-position:top;background-repeat:no-repeat}.abt-landing{text-align:left}.landing-svg-container{position:relative}.one-two-grid>div{height:100%}.button{width:220px;height:50px;padding:.3rem 1rem;display:flex;align-items:center;justify-content:center;position:relative;font-size:1rem;background-color:#FF5B00;color:white;border:none;cursor:pointer;border-radius:0 0 1rem 0;font-family:Helvetica Neue,sans-serif;font-weight:700}.button:after,.button:before{content:"";position:absolute;background-color:white}.button:before{width:2px;height:10px;top:-4px;left:-3px}.button:after{width:10px;height:2px;top:0;left:-7px}.button-alt{color:#FF5B00;background-color:white}.button-alt:after,.button-alt:before{content:"";position:absolute;background-color:#FF5B00}.button-alt:before{width:2px;height:10px;top:-4px;left:-3px}.button-alt:after{width:10px;height:2px;top:0;left:-7px}.hero-container{max-width:100svw;position:relative}.hero-container,.landing-text-container{display:flex;flex-direction:column;align-items:center;width:100%}.landing-text-container{gap:10px;margin-top:5px;height:35vh;max-height:35vh;justify-content:flex-end}.landing-title{font-size:1.6rem;flex-direction:column;align-items:center;margin-top:0;line-height:100%;letter-spacing:1.1rem;text-transform:uppercase}.landing-page-matter-text,.landing-title{font-family:Aldrich;font-weight:400;display:flex;text-align:center}.landing-page-matter-text{justify-content:center;flex-wrap:wrap;font-size:109.77px;line-height:1;letter-spacing:0;color:black}.landing-char-span{text-shadow:2px 0 #FF5B00,-2px 0 #FF5B00,0 2px #FF5B00,0 -2px #FF5B00,1px 1px #FF5B00,-1px -1px #FF5B00,1px -1px #FF5B00,-1px 1px #FF5B00;display:inline-block}.contact-btn{color:#ff4900;background-color:white}.landing-caption{display:flex;width:60%;margin-top:1.3rem;font-size:1.2rem;font-weight:500;text-align:center;background:linear-gradient(92.49deg,#7c7c7c,#ffffff 47.41%,#7c7c7c 94.82%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-fill-color:transparent}.landing-expanding-video{width:100%}.landing-video-mobile{display:flex;justify-content:center;align-items:center;border-radius:12px;overflow:hidden;background-color:#000;height:350px;max-height:350px;padding:8px;margin:16px auto;width:100%;box-sizing:border-box}.about-landing-button{display:inline-block;width:250px}.svg-content{top:-9%}.svg-content,.svg-content-mobile{position:absolute;left:0;height:100%;width:100%;max-width:100%;max-width:none;z-index:100;pointer-events:none}.svg-content-mobile{top:-6%}.line-outlier-mobile{position:fixed;top:3000px}.landing-show-reel{max-width:60svw;width:38svw}.part-of-span{font-family:Helvetica Neue;color:#808186;height:20px}.landing-video-mobile-tag{width:100%;height:100%;object-fit:cover;border-radius:8px}.about-us-landing{flex-direction:column;justify-content:center;gap:8rem;height:600px;position:relative;padding-left:6rem}.about-us-landing,.about-us-section{display:flex;width:100%;align-items:center}.about-us-section{height:500px;max-width:100%}.showreel-container{display:flex;justify-content:center;align-items:flex-end;height:400px}.about-us-landing-text{display:flex;flex-direction:column;gap:1rem;max-width:39svw;width:35svw;text-align:left}.about-us-landing-title{font-family:Armstrong;font-size:3rem;font-weight:500;color:white;text-align:left;margin-bottom:0}.showreel-container{height:72%;width:48%}.card-paragraph{text-align:center;font-family:Helvetica Neue;background:linear-gradient(92.49deg,#7c7c7c,#ffffff 47.41%,#7c7c7c 94.82%);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text;text-fill-color:transparent}.card-container{display:flex;justify-content:center;align-items:center;flex-direction:column;gap:3rem;height:1400px;max-height:1400px}.button-content-animated{display:flex;align-items:center;gap:.5rem;transition:gap .4s ease}.button-base:hover .button-content-animated{gap:2rem}.card-para-div{position:relative;min-height:max-content;font-family:Helvetica Neue,sans-serif;font-weight:500;width:100%;max-width:100%;font-size:3rem;line-height:2.5rem;letter-spacing:1px;text-align:center}.services-landing-container{display:flex;align-items:flex-start;width:100%;max-width:100%;padding-left:6rem;margin-bottom:20px}.about-us-section,.services-landing-container{gap:80px}.about-us-landing-text,.services-landing-paragraph,.services-landing-title{width:40svw;max-width:40svw;text-align:left}.services-landing-title{font-family:Armstrong;font-size:3rem;font-weight:500;color:white;text-align:left;flex:1 1}.services-text-content{margin-bottom:auto;margin-top:0}.services-landing-paragraph{font-size:1.3rem;line-height:1.6rem;flex:1 1}.profile-card{width:90%;height:500px;overflow:hidden;display:flex;justify-content:center;align-items:center;position:relative;border-bottom-right-radius:8px}.card-paragraph-start{color:#ff5b00}.profile-card img{width:100%;height:100%;object-fit:cover;transition:transform .4s ease,filter .4s ease}.profile-card:hover img{filter:grayscale(0);transform:scale(1.05);animation:bounceScale .5s ease-in-out}.profile-caption{position:absolute;bottom:-100%;left:0;width:100%;background:rgba(0,0,0,.8);color:white;padding:1rem;text-align:center;transition:bottom .4s ease-in-out;display:flex;flex-direction:column;justify-content:flex-start;align-items:flex-start}.profile-card .profile-caption{bottom:0}.profile-caption .heading{font-size:32px;font-weight:400;font-family:Armstrong}.profile-caption .description{font-size:14px;margin-top:.5rem;opacity:.8;font-family:Helvetica Neue;color:#A7A7A7;text-align:left;line-height:110%;display:flex;flex-direction:column;align-items:flex-start}.profile-card:hover{cursor:-webkit-grabbing;cursor:grabbing}.journeys-div{gap:50px;max-width:100svw}.journeys-div,.partners-slideshow{display:flex;flex-direction:column}.partners-slideshow{justify-content:center;align-items:center;max-width:100%;width:100%;height:280px;max-height:280px;margin-top:-20px}.partnered{font-weight:700;font-size:14px;line-height:20px;letter-spacing:0;color:#ff5b00;font-family:Helvetica Neue;width:-moz-fit-content;width:fit-content;margin:0 auto;display:inline-block}.see-more-container{display:flex;justify-content:center;align-items:flex-end;width:100%}.see-more-container a{display:inline-block}.see-more{width:200px;font-family:Helvetica Neue;font-weight:700;font-size:14px;line-height:20px;letter-spacing:0;text-align:center}.landing-portfolio{display:flex;flex-direction:column;justify-content:flex-start;align-items:center;gap:50px;height:1100px}.portfolio-tiles-landing{width:100%;padding-right:6rem;max-width:100%;height:800px;max-height:800px;padding-left:6rem;display:flex;flex-direction:column}@media(min-width:1800px){.portfolio-tiles-landing{max-width:1800px;margin:0 auto}}.landing-portfolio-title-box{display:flex;flex-direction:column;justify-content:center;align-items:center;height:260px}.landing-portfolio-title{font-family:Armstrong;font-size:48px;font-weight:400;color:white;text-align:center;margin-bottom:20px}.landing-portfolio-paragraph{font-size:20px;line-height:1.6rem;text-align:center;max-width:35svw}.testimonial-top{max-width:45svw;margin:0 auto}.testimonial-span,.testimonial-top{font-family:Helvetica Neue;font-size:32px;line-height:40px;font-weight:500}.testimonial-span{letter-spacing:0;text-align:center}.testimonial-bottom{font-size:2rem;max-width:31svw;margin:0 auto;text-align:center}.jrny-span{color:#ff5b00;background-color:none!important}.carousol-container{display:flex;flex-direction:column;align-items:center;justify-content:space-between;width:100%;height:300px}.carousol-logo{position:relative}.testimonial-logo-trusted{font-family:Helvetica Neue;color:#ff5b00;position:absolute;left:50%;top:50%;transform:translateX(-50%) translateY(-50%)}.penultimate-container{display:flex;flex-direction:column;gap:2rem;align-items:flex-start;justify-content:flex-start;margin-top:50px}.right-choice-container{display:flex;flex-direction:column;gap:2rem;align-items:center;width:100%;max-width:100%}.right-choice-h1{font-family:Armstrong;font-size:48px;margin-bottom:0}.right-choice-h1,.right-choice-p{font-weight:400;line-height:100%;letter-spacing:0;text-align:center}.right-choice-p{font-family:Helvetica Neue;font-size:24px;max-width:45svw;color:#808186;margin-top:0;margin-bottom:50px;line-height:1.8rem;background-image:linear-gradient(92.49deg,#7C7C7C,#FFFFFF 47.41%,#7C7C7C 94.82%);background-color:black;color:transparent}.about-us-home,.contact-us-button{color:#ff4900;background-color:white}.about-us-home:after,.about-us-home:before,.contact-us-button:after,.contact-us-button:before{background-color:#ff4900}.features{display:flex;flex-wrap:wrap;gap:1rem;justify-content:center;width:90%;margin:0 auto;padding:.2rem}.feature-container{flex-grow:1;flex-shrink:1;flex-basis:calc(50% - 3rem);max-width:calc(50% - 3rem);display:flex;flex-direction:column;gap:16px;padding:16px;margin:0 auto;border-radius:0 0 var(--Corner-Radius-14---L,16px) 0;background:rgba(255,255,255,.1);backdrop-filter:blur(4px);-webkit-backdrop-filter:blur(4px)}.caption-title{max-width:44svw;font-size:2.5rem;font-weight:500;line-height:2.5rem}.feature-title{font-weight:400;font-size:32px;line-height:100%;color:#FF5B00}.feature-caption{font-family:Helvetica Neue;font-weight:400;font-size:14px;line-height:20px;padding:.4rem .1rem}.testimonial-caption{display:flex;flex-direction:column;gap:2rem;align-items:center}.footer-container{min-width:100%;max-width:100%}.text-span-red{color:#ff4900}.cards-section{height:700px;padding-top:20px;padding-left:6rem;width:100%}.cards-section-grid-container{display:grid;grid-template-columns:repeat(4,1fr);grid-template-rows:repeat(1,1fr);grid-gap:1rem;gap:1rem;width:90%;max-height:98%}.profile-card{width:80%;height:430px}.card-container{width:100%;max-width:100%;position:relative;margin-top:90px}.footer-line,.landing-line{max-width:70%;width:100%}.landing-line{margin-bottom:50px}.footer-line img,.landing-line img{width:100%;object-fit:cover}.landing-footer{padding-left:6rem}@media (max-width:1000px){.hero-container{height:80svh;max-height:80svh}.landing-title{font-size:3rem;padding-left:1rem;width:100%;max-width:100%;text-align:left;margin-top:2rem;line-height:3rem}.landing-title br{height:10px}.landing-title-main{font-size:2rem;max-width:90%;margin:0 auto}.landing-text-container{width:100%;max-width:100%;flex:0 0 10%}.landing-watch-btn{display:inline-block;width:250px}.landing-watch-btn button{width:100%}.about-us-landing{flex-direction:column;padding-left:0;justify-content:flex-end;align-items:center}.about-landing-button button{width:100%}.about-us-section{flex-direction:column;padding-top:0;align-items:center;justify-content:flex-end}.about-us-landing-text{max-width:100%;width:100%;text-align:center}.about-us-landing-title{text-align:center;font-size:2rem}.about-us-landing-paragraph{text-align:center;max-width:80%;font-size:.7rem;margin:0 auto}.showreel-container{width:100%;max-width:100%;flex:0 0 40%;display:flex;flex-direction:column;align-items:center!important;justify-content:center!important}.services-landing-title{width:97%;max-width:100%;text-align:center;font-size:1.7rem;margin:0 auto}.services-landing-container{flex-direction:column;padding-left:0;gap:2rem;margin:0 auto}.services-landing-paragraph{font-size:1rem;text-align:center;line-height:1.1rem;width:90%;max-width:90%;margin:0 auto}.cards-section{padding-left:0;margin:0 auto}.cards-section-grid-container{grid-template-columns:1fr 1fr;grid-template-rows:1fr 1fr;column-gap:1rem;row-gap:.4rem;height:700px;margin:0 auto}.profile-card{width:98%;max-width:99%;height:85%}.profile-caption{height:40%}.profile-caption .heading{font-size:1rem}.profile-caption .description{font-size:.8rem;line-height:1rem}.landing-portfolio-title-box{width:100%;max-width:100%}.landing-portfolio-title{font-family:Armstrong;font-weight:400;font-size:48px;line-height:100%;letter-spacing:0;text-align:center}.landing-portfolio-paragraph{font-family:Helvetica Neue;font-weight:400;font-size:20px;line-height:20px;letter-spacing:0;text-align:center;width:90%;max-width:100%}.journeys-div{height:2000px}.landing-portfolio{height:1000px}.testimonial-bottom{height:100px}.carousol-container{height:800px;justify-content:space-evenly;gap:2rem}.portfolio-tiles-landing{padding:0;margin:0 auto;height:800px}.right-choice-container{gap:1rem}.right-choice-h1{font-size:2.5rem;line-height:3rem}.testimonial-top{width:90%;max-width:100%;margin-top:100px;font-size:1.4rem;line-height:1.45rem}.testimonial-bottom{width:90%;max-width:100%;font-size:1.3rem;line-height:1.34rem;text-align:center}.right-choice-p{max-width:100%;font-size:1.5rem;line-height:1.36rem;background-image:linear-gradient(92.49deg,#7C7C7C,#FFFFFF 47.41%,#7C7C7C 94.82%);background-color:black;color:transparent}.features{flex-direction:column;width:90%;max-width:90svw;flex-wrap:nowrap;margin:0 auto}.feature-container{width:80%;min-width:0;max-width:90svw;margin-right:auto;margin-left:auto}.feature-title{font-size:1.4rem}.landing-footer{padding-left:0}}@media(max-width:800px){.landing-title-main{font-size:1rem;letter-spacing:.4rem}.landing-page-matter-text{font-size:4rem}}@media (max-width:500px){.landing-svg-container{height:3800px;max-height:3800px}.about-us-landing{height:600px}.card-container{height:1400px}.journeys-div{height:1800px}.landing-portfolio{height:1000px}.testimonial-bottom{height:200px}.carousol-container{height:600px}.landing-title{font-size:2.3rem;padding-left:1rem;width:100%;max-width:100%;text-align:left}.landing-expanding-video{height:350px}.slide-image,.slider,.wrapperH{max-height:250px}.slide-image{width:auto}}